How to Propagate Austrobuxus vieillardii

Propagating Austrobuxus vieillardii: A Gardener’s Challenge

Austrobuxus vieillardii, commonly known as the New Caledonian boxwood, is a prized ornamental shrub valued for its dense, compact habit, small, glossy leaves, and tolerance of pruning, making it ideal for topiary and hedges. Its unique characteristics and relative rarity in cultivation contribute to its popularity amongst gardeners, although propagation can present unique hurdles. Seed Germination

Currently, there are no known reliable methods for seed germination propagation of Austrobuxus vieillardii. While the plant does produce seeds, their germination rate is extremely low, and successful germination under controlled conditions remains elusive. Further research is needed to determine if specific stratification techniques or hormonal treatments could improve germination success.

Cuttings

Cuttings offer a more promising method for propagating Austrobuxus vieillardii. Semi-hardwood cuttings, taken in late summer or early autumn from non-flowering shoots, generally yield the best results.

Challenges: Rooting can be slow and inconsistent. The success rate depends on factors such as the age and health of the parent plant, the moisture level of the propagation medium (a well-draining mix of perlite and peat moss is recommended), and maintaining high humidity. Fungal diseases can also be a problem.

Practical Tips: Use a rooting hormone to encourage root development. Mist the cuttings regularly to maintain high humidity, ideally using a propagation tray covered with a plastic dome or humidity tent. Place the cuttings in a location with bright, indirect light.

Rewards: This method provides a reliable way to produce genetically identical clones of desirable parent plants, preserving desirable traits. It allows for relatively straightforward and manageable propagation compared to other methods.

Division

Division is only feasible for established, mature plants of Austrobuxus vieillardii.

Challenges: Due to the plant’s dense root system, division can be arduous and may result in damage to the plant, potentially reducing its chances of survival. The size of the resulting divisions may also be limited.

Practical Tips: Divide the plant in spring or autumn, ensuring each division possesses sufficient root mass and foliage. Plant the divisions immediately in well-prepared soil and water thoroughly.

Rewards: Division is a relatively quick method for increasing the number of plants, provided it is successfully carried out.

Tissue Culture

Tissue culture offers the potential for large-scale propagation of Austrobuxus vieillardii, overcoming many of the limitations associated with other methods.

Challenges: Tissue culture requires specialized equipment, a sterile environment, and expertise in plant tissue culture techniques. It is a more expensive and time-consuming method than cuttings or division. Finding the optimal growth hormone and media formulations for Austrobuxus vieillardii might require experimentation.

Practical Tips: Consult with a tissue culture laboratory experienced in propagating woody plants.

Rewards: Tissue culture allows for rapid multiplication of plants, producing many genetically identical clones from a small amount of starting material. It allows for disease elimination and offers potential for large-scale commercial propagation.
